San Diego Padres vs Atlanta Braves

July 12, 2024


The Atlanta Braves (51-41) and San Diego Padres (49-47) will play Game 1 of their series on Friday, July 12th,at 9:40 pm ET at Petco Park in San Diego, California. Both teams are second in their respective divisions but need additional wins to advance before the All-Star break. The market has the Braves slightly favored on the road with a moneyline at -125.


Atlanta Braves Betting Preview


The Braves have lost their last two games and must find success soon to hang onto their place in the NL East. Their most recent defeat was a 1-0 outing against the Arizona Diamondbacks.


They will start Spencer Schwellenbach (2-4) on the mound with an ERA of 5.02 and a WHIP of 1.27. With their team ERA coming in at 3.42, he needs to do a better job on the mound to give them a shot at success.


The Braves arguably have one of the best-designated hitters in the league, Marcell Ozuna. He leads their roster with a .298 batting average, 24 homers (fourth in the league), and 75 RBIs (third in the league).


The team has been averaging .242 at the plate and giving up .232. This solid differential between the two should be a good sign if they can have good pitching to start.


San Diego Padres Betting Preview


The Padres are slipping in the NL West with their recent three-game losing streak and are at risk of losing the number train spot before the break. Their latest loss was a 2-0 shutout against the Seattle Mariners in Game 3 of their series.


Randy Vasquez (2-4) will be on the mound at the start and has an ERA of 4.66 and a WHIP of 1.60. Their team ERA comes in at 4.17, slightly higher than the Braves'.


Jurickson Profar does well for them offensively and leads them in several categories. He has a batting average of .311 (5th in the league), 14 homers, and 59 RBIs.


They are averaging. .261 at the plate, slightly higher than the Braves boast. They also allow their opponents to get .248 a game, which could hurt them if their pitching is lacking.
